The Special Warning Device is used in Sweden to warn that a road section has reduced passability because of a temporary obstacle, incident, or comparable situation. Unlike fixed sign designs, this device may include custom text that explains the specific reason, helping road users understand what to expect ahead. It can be used for short term disruptions such as temporary blockages, unusual hazards, or local restrictions that are not adequately communicated by standard road signs. Its main purpose is to improve awareness and encourage drivers to adjust speed and behavior early. Because the message is tailored, you should read it carefully and be prepared for changing conditions immediately beyond the device.
Road passability is restricted due to a temporary obstacle or similar issue. The text on the device is adapted to the specific cause.

The X6 Special Warning Device signifies that the road ahead has a temporary restriction or obstacle affecting its passability. The specific reason is usually explained by text displayed on the device itself, providing you with crucial, up-to-date information about the hazard.
Upon seeing the X6 sign, you must read the displayed message carefully. Be prepared for the specific situation described, reduce your speed, increase your following distance, and pay extra attention. Often, additional measures like cones or traffic control may be present, so be ready to follow any instructions given.
No, the X6 Special Warning Device is always temporary. It's used for short-term disruptions caused by incidents, temporary blockages, or unexpected hazards. You should expect conditions to return to normal once you have passed the affected area or as indicated by further signage or traffic control.
A common trap is assuming normal road conditions beyond the sign, or not reading the specific message on the device. Learners might also ignore the need to slow down significantly, especially if the message indicates a serious hazard. Always treat the X6 sign as a serious warning that requires immediate attention and adaptation of your driving.
If the message on the X6 Special Warning Device is unclear, or if you are unsure about the nature of the hazard, the safest course of action is to proceed with extreme caution. Slow down considerably, maintain a very large gap to the vehicle in front, and be prepared for sudden stops or deviations. Prioritize safety above all else.
